Tasva’s 2024 campaign, crafted by Taproot Dentsu, boldly positions the brand at the intersection of national pride and milestone celebration as it unveils its role as Official Ceremonial Dress Partner for Team India at the Paris Olympics, using this high-profile sports partnership to propel its stature in the Indian menswear market. The central creative idea is clear: life’s most significant occasions, from weddings to childbirth to milestone anniversaries, pale in comparison to the honor of representing India on the world’s biggest sporting stage — and Tasva, a joint venture between Aditya Birla Fashion and Tarun Tahiliani, is the brand of choice for such landmark moments. The film leverages evocative, cinematic storytelling to establish ceremonial wear not as mere attire, but as a symbol at the heart of personal and national achievement, mirroring aspirations of dignity, tradition, and excellence that resonate with its target demographic of the modern, success-driven Indian male. By featuring Team India athletes — national icons representing the pinnacle of aspiration and achievement — the campaign delivers what Clapboard’s taxonomy classifies as FORMAT#10—Associated User Imagery, inviting viewers to project themselves into these moments of pride and positioning Tasva ceremonial wear as the code for meaningful celebration, not just exclusive to elite athletes but accessible for all who mark significant milestones. The strategic elevation goes beyond retail, drawing a direct, emotional line between the pride of athletic representation and the pride consumers feel at their own life milestones, suggesting that a Tasva ensemble is the appropriate choice whenever an occasion warrants exceptional dignity and gravitas. Market context matters: where Raymond speaks to timeless suiting, Manyavar and Fabindia hold strong in tradition and craft, and Louis Philippe leans on professional sophistication, Tasva sets itself apart by fusing Indian sartorial heritage with the collective spirit of national achievement, expanding the relevance of ceremonial attire beyond wedding halls to the global stage. With over 4.8 million views, the campaign’s resonance with consumers reinforces Tasva’s positioning as both the contemporary custodian of ceremonial elegance and a marker of moments that matter, while the partnership with ABFRL underscores the brand’s capacity to operate at the highest levels of design, craft, and scale.
